Нейросеть

Анализ и исследование методов защиты ядра операционной системы от эксплойтов (Курсовая)

Нейросеть для курсовой работы Гарантия уникальности Строго по ГОСТу Высочайшее качество Поддержка 24/7

Курсовая работа посвящена изучению и анализу современных методов защиты ядра операционной системы от вредоносных программ и эксплойтов. Рассмотрены различные подходы к обеспечению безопасности ядра, включая механизмы защиты памяти, контроля целостности кода и обнаружения аномалий. В работе также проводится анализ эффективности этих методов и их влияние на производительность системы.

Проблема:

Существует острая необходимость в эффективных методах защиты ядра операционной системы от постоянно развивающихся угроз, таких как эксплойты. Текущие методы защиты часто имеют недостатки, связанные с производительностью и покрытием различных типов атак.

Актуальность:

Актуальность исследования обусловлена возрастающей киберпреступностью и сложностью современных угроз, нацеленных на ядро операционной системы. Изучение и анализ методов защиты ядра является важным шагом в обеспечении безопасности компьютерных систем. Необходимость в разработке новых и усовершенствовании существующих подходов к защите ядра подчеркивает актуальность данной работы.

Цель:

Целью данной курсовой работы является всесторонний анализ существующих методов защиты ядра операционной системы от эксплойтов, выявление их сильных и слабых сторон, а также разработка рекомендаций по улучшению безопасности.

Задачи:

  • Изучить теоретические основы безопасности ядра операционной системы.
  • Проанализировать различные типы эксплойтов и их воздействие на ядро.
  • Рассмотреть существующие методы защиты ядра и их механизмы работы.
  • Провести сравнительный анализ эффективности различных методов защиты.
  • Выявить недостатки и предложить рекомендации по улучшению защиты.
  • Подготовить заключение о результатах исследования и перспективах развития.

Результаты:

В результате работы будут проанализированы и оценены современные методы защиты ядра, выявлены их преимущества и недостатки. Будут сформулированы рекомендации по повышению безопасности ядра операционной системы и предложены направления дальнейших исследований.

Наименование образовательного учреждения

Курсовая

на тему

Анализ и исследование методов защиты ядра операционной системы от эксплойтов

Выполнил: ФИО

Руководитель: ФИО

Содержание

  • Введение 1
  • Теоретические основы защиты ядра операционной системы 2
    • - Архитектура ядра и уязвимости 2.1
    • - Механизмы защиты памяти 2.2
    • - Контроль целостности кода и обнаружение аномалий 2.3
  • Анализ существующих методов защиты ядра 3
    • - Защита от переполнения буфера 3.1
    • - Методы контроля доступа и защиты привилегий 3.2
    • - Использование технологий виртуализации для защиты ядра 3.3
  • Практический анализ и тестирование методов защиты 4
    • - Сравнительный анализ производительности различных методов защиты 4.1
    • - Тестирование методов защиты на уязвимости 4.2
    • - Анализ влияния методов защиты на общую безопасность системы 4.3
  • Заключение 5
  • Список литературы 6

Введение

Содержимое раздела

Введение в курсовую работу определяет актуальность проблемы защиты ядра операционной системы от эксплойтов в контексте современных угроз кибербезопасности. Обосновывается выбор темы, формулируются цели и задачи исследования, а также указывается его теоретическая и практическая значимость. Введение включает в себя обзор структуры работы и краткое описание ее основных разделов, подчеркивая важность данного исследования для обеспечения безопасности информационных систем.

Теоретические основы защиты ядра операционной системы

Содержимое раздела

В данном разделе рассматриваются теоретические аспекты защиты ядра операционной системы от эксплойтов. Обсуждаются основные принципы безопасности, архитектурные особенности ядра, уязвимости и типы атак. Изучаются методы обеспечения безопасности, такие как защита памяти, контроль целостности кода и механизмы обнаружения аномалий. Анализируются различные подходы к реализации защиты ядра и их влияние на производительность системы.

    Архитектура ядра и уязвимости

    Содержимое раздела

    В этом подразделе рассматривается архитектура ядра операционной системы, ее основные компоненты и взаимодействие между ними. Анализируются типичные уязвимости ядра, возникающие из-за ошибок программирования, неправильной конфигурации или использования устаревших подходов к безопасности. Рассматриваются различные типы атак, направленных на ядро, и способы их эксплуатации.

    Механизмы защиты памяти

    Содержимое раздела

    Раздел посвящен механизмам защиты памяти, используемым для предотвращения атак на ядро. Изучаются такие технологии, как виртуальная память, разделение памяти, механизмы защиты от переполнения буфера и другие методы. Анализируется эффективность этих механизмов в предотвращении различных типов эксплойтов и их влияние на производительность системы.

    Контроль целостности кода и обнаружение аномалий

    Содержимое раздела

    Этот подраздел рассматривает методы контроля целостности кода и обнаружения аномалий в работе ядра. Анализируются техники, такие как цифровые подписи, хэширование, мониторинг системных вызовов и другие средства, используемые для выявления и предотвращения атак. Обсуждаются преимущества и недостатки различных методов, а также их влияние на общую безопасность системы.

Анализ существующих методов защиты ядра

Содержимое раздела

В данном разделе проводится углубленный анализ существующих методов защиты ядра операционной системы, оценивается их эффективность, сильные и слабые стороны. Рассматриваются конкретные примеры реализации этих методов в различных операционных системах, таких как Windows, Linux и macOS. Анализируются механизмы работы, преимущества и недостатки каждого метода, а также их влияние на производительность и общую безопасность системы.

    Защита от переполнения буфера

    Содержимое раздела

    Рассматривается защита от переполнения буфера, как один из наиболее распространенных типов атак на ядро. Анализируются различные методы защиты от переполнения буфера, такие как использование безопасных функций, рандомизация расположения памяти (ASLR) и другие техники. Оценивается эффективность этих методов и их влияние на производительность системы.

    Методы контроля доступа и защиты привилегий

    Содержимое раздела

    В этом подразделе анализируются методы контроля доступа и защиты привилегий в ядре операционной системы. Рассматриваются различные модели безопасности, такие как DAC (Discretionary Access Control) и MAC (Mandatory Access Control). Обсуждаются механизмы, используемые для ограничения доступа к ресурсам ядра и предотвращения несанкционированных действий.

    Использование технологий виртуализации для защиты ядра

    Содержимое раздела

    Рассматривается применение технологий виртуализации для защиты ядра операционной системы. Анализируются различные подходы, такие как аппаратная виртуализация, изоляция ядра в виртуальной среде и другие техники. Оценивается эффективность этих методов, их влияние на производительность и общую безопасность системы.

Практический анализ и тестирование методов защиты

Содержимое раздела

Данный раздел посвящен практическому анализу и тестированию методов защиты ядра операционной системы. Проводится оценка эффективности различных методов защиты в реальных условиях. Анализируются уязвимости, выявляются слабые места и предлагаются способы улучшения защиты. Рассматриваются конкретные примеры атак и способы их предотвращения, а также оценивается влияние различных методов защиты на производительность системы и ее общую устойчивость к атакам.

    Сравнительный анализ производительности различных методов защиты

    Содержимое раздела

    В данном подразделе проводится сравнительный анализ производительности различных методов защиты ядра операционной системы. Оценивается влияние каждого метода на скорость работы системы и использование ресурсов. Анализируются результаты тестов и экспериментов, определяются наиболее эффективные и наименее ресурсоемкие методы защиты.

    Тестирование методов защиты на уязвимости

    Содержимое раздела

    В этом подразделе проводится тестирование методов защиты на уязвимости. Используются различные инструменты и техники для выявления слабых мест в системе безопасности. Анализируются результаты тестирования, разрабатываются примеры атак и предлагаются способы улучшения защиты.

    Анализ влияния методов защиты на общую безопасность системы

    Содержимое раздела

    Раздел посвящен анализу влияния различных методов защиты на общую безопасность системы. Оценивается, насколько эффективно каждый метод предотвращает различные типы атак. Анализируются риски и уязвимости, связанные с использованием конкретных методов защиты, и предлагаются способы их минимизации.

Заключение

Содержимое раздела

В заключении подводятся итоги проведенного исследования, обобщаются основные результаты и выводы, полученные в ходе анализа. Оценивается эффективность рассмотренных методов защиты ядра операционной системы от эксплойтов, выявляются их сильные и слабые стороны. Формулируются рекомендации по улучшению защиты и перспективы дальнейших исследований в данной области, подчеркивается важность обеспечения безопасности информационных систем.

Список литературы

Содержимое раздела

В данном разделе представлен список использованной литературы, включающий в себя научные статьи, книги, технические документы и другие источники, использованные в процессе написания курсовой работы. Указываются полные библиографические данные каждого источника в соответствии с требованиями к оформлению списка литературы. Это позволяет читателям ознакомиться с использованными материалами и получить более глубокое представление о теме исследования.

Получи Такую Курсовую

До 90% уникальность
Готовый файл Word
Оформление по ГОСТ
Список источников по ГОСТ
Таблицы и схемы
Презентация

Создать Курсовая на любую тему за 5 минут

Создать

#6184424